Avoiding Ethics Issues When Representing Nonprofits

 

Description:

 

Nonprofits focus on a wide-range of diverse missions and make a big difference in our communities.  Many lawyers enjoy representing such mission-driven nonprofits or serving on their boards.  
We will examine a lawyer’s ethics duties including:
Duty of confidentiality
Duty of competence
Organization as client and the lawyer/client relationship
Attorney-client privilege
Duty of loyalty
Independent judgment
